Arsenal has refused to meet Chelsea’s £70 million asking price for attacker Kai Havertz.

According to The Times, Chelsea plan to sell Havertz if he doesn’t sign a contract extension but Arsenal is unwilling to meet his £70 million valuation.

Arsenal has already begun talks to sign the German international this summer.

The Gunners are hoping to complete a deal after securing a move for West Ham captain Declan Rice.

Havertz has two years left on his current contract with Chelsea.

But the 24-year-old is open to leaving the West London club this summer.
